Mayor Charlie Clark will be taking it easy at home for the next while.
Clark revealed online Thursday he had contracted COVID-19 and was experiencing mild symptoms.
After two years of managing to avoid the virus, today I tested positive for COVID-19. My symptoms are mild and I will be working from home for the next few days.
— charlieclarkyxe (@charlieclarkyxe) April 7, 2022
Clark is encouraging anyone who has been in contact with him to monitor their symptoms closely.
Word of the mayor’s diagnosis came on the same day the province announced 1,000 new cases of the virus during its weekly COVID-19 update.
